Job Description:

The Cloud Lead ,will be responsible for leading our cloud infrastructure and operations, ensuring the reliability, scalability, and security of our cloud-based systems. This role requires strong technical expertise in cloud computing, as well as leadership skills to guide and mentor a team of cloud engineers.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of implementing and managing cloud solutions, along with a deep understanding of best practices and emerging trends in cloud technology.

Responsibility:

  1. Lead the design, implementation, and management of our cloud infrastructure, including but not limited to AWS, Azure, or GCP.
  2.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define cloud architecture requirements and develop scalable solutions to meet business needs.
  3. Manage and optimize cloud resources to ensure cost-effectiveness and performance efficiency.
  4. Implement and enforce cloud security best practices, including identity and access management, encryption, and compliance.
  5. Monitor cloud performance and troubleshoot issues to ensure high availability and reliability of services.
  6. Lead and mentor a team of cloud engineers, providing guidance and support for their professional development.
  7. Stay up-to-date with the latest advancements in cloud technology and make recommendations for continuous improvement.
  8. Work closely with stakeholders to understand their requirements and provide technical guidance for cloud-based initiatives.
  9. Develop and maintain documentation for cloud systems, including architecture diagrams, configurations, and procedures.
  10. Participate in on-call rotation and respond to incidents in a timely manner, ensuring minimal disruption to business operations.
